QAbstractItemViewfromPyQt5.QtGuiimportQStandardItemModel,QStandardItemclassQTableViewDemo(QWidget):def__init__(self):super().__init__()self.init_ui()definit_ui(self):self.setWindowTitle('QTableView表格')self.resize(600,400)v_layout=QVBoxLayout(self)# 创建模型,参数(4行,3列...
True)# 关联tableview和model table.setModel(model)# 默认铺满 table.horizontalHeader().setStretchLastSection(True)# 隐藏默认行号 table.verticalHeader().hide()# 禁止编辑 table.setEditTriggers(QAbstractItemView.NoEditTriggers)# 设置列宽,参数:(第几列,宽度) table.setColumnWidth(, 100...
2. setRowCount(int)设置表格的行数,setColumnCount(int)设置列数。或者可以选择在实例化的时候直接指定行列数; 3. rowCount()获取行数,columnCount()获取列数; 4. setColumnWidth(int, int)设置列款,第一个参数填列序号,第二个参数填宽度值。setRowCount(int, int)设置行宽,参数同理; 5. setHorizontalHea...
IOS tableView表头悬浮 子类 缩放 Qt python tableWidget 汉字 pyqt tablewidget 表格和树高级界面控件一、表格和树1、QTableView2、QListView3、QTableWidget3.1、基本用法(1)设置表格头(2)设置表格头为伸缩模式(3)设置表格为只读模式(4)整行选中(5)设置行高列宽(6)表头显示或隐藏(7)在单元格中放置控件(8)快...
您没有展示如何为模型创建项目,但您可能正在执行如下操作:
tableView->setItemDelegate(new CustomDelegate(this)); 1.2 编辑数据 QTableView支持编辑操作,如单击、双击或按Enter键可以激活单元格的编辑。要启用编辑功能,需要设置视图的编辑策略,并使用QAbstractItemDelegate实现编辑界面。 cpp __ 设置编辑策略 tableView->setEditTriggers(QAbstractItemView::DoubleClicked |...
2.1.1、创建指定行数和列数的QStandardItemModel模型并与视图关联 在视图的构造方法中添加创建模型的代码,示例语句: self.model = QStandardItemModel(10,3) self.tableView.setModel(self.model) 此时运行代码,界面初始如下: 2.1.2、在界面视图创建一个鼠标双击的信号和槽的连接 ...
self.resize(500, 300)#创建一个 4 行 3 列的 model 表格self.model = QStandardItemModel(4, 3) self.model.setHorizontalHeaderLabels(["id","姓名","年龄"]) self.tableview=QTableView()#关联 QTableView控件和 Modelself.tableview.setModel(self.model)#添加数据item11 = QStandardItem("10") ...
QTableWidget.insertRow(self, int row)在某一行插入新的一行。 QTableWidget.removeColumn(self, int column) 移除column列及其内容。 QTableWidget.removeRow(self, int row)移除第row行及其内容。 五、关于显示的一些问题,外观 QTableView.setShowGrid (self, bool show) 从TableView继承而来的, ...
@文心快码BaiduComatepyqt5 tableview(不是tablewidget)中的数据如何居中显示? 文心快码BaiduComate 在PyQt5中,若想在QTableView中让数据居中显示,可以按照你提供的提示进行操作。下面我将详细解释每个步骤,并附上相应的代码片段。 1. 创建一个自定义的表格模型(如QStandardItemModel) 首先,我们需要创建一个...